Doopees was a conceptual project and fictional band formed by genius compos… Read Full Bio ↴Doopees was a conceptual project and fictional band formed by genius composer and steel drum master Yann Tomita to create the ultimate “cute” album to “keep you healthy, mind clear.” The group released just one full-length studio album on For Life Records.
Doopees' music is not easy to describe. Their repertoire contains both Tomita's original works and cover versions of songs by Phil Spector and similar composers. The music is cute and funny beyond all belief, and at times seems to be a full-on parody of J-pop. The songs aren't tied into any particular genre, and that coupled with the strange universe the listener is dragged in makes Doopees something quite special.
Doopees first appeared in 1994 as guest performers on the album Happy Living by Astro Age Steel Orchestra, a side-project of Tomita's. Doopees' debut LP Doopee Time was released in 1995 and their EP Dooits! the following year. The inlay on Doopee Time promised a third album, but it was never completed. 3 tracks that were completed were released in 2006 on Yann Tomita's Forever Yann Music Meme 3 EP. Additionally, there is 1 new track each on the Meme 2 & 4 EPs. As documented in the Forever Yann Music Meme book, the amount of stress in completing another Doopees album was too much for Yann and the project was aborted.
In addition to Mr.Tomita, who uses the alias Dr. Domestic and is in charge of sampling and some live instruments, Doopees features the singing talents of Suzi Kim and Buffalo Daughter's Yumiko Ohno as Caroline Novac.
